Housing costs in Bay City?
A typical home costs
$187,800, which is 44.5% less expensive than the national average of
$338,100 and 36.9% less expensive than the average Texas home, at
$297,600. Renting a two-bedroom unit in Bay City costs
$850 per month, which is 40.6% cheaper than the national average of
$1,430 and 50.6% cheaper than the state average of
$1,280.
Can I afford Bay City?
To live comfortably in Bay City, Texas, a minimum annual income of
$36,000 for a family, and
$26,000 for a single person is recommended.
